探索Raspberry Pi Pico Playground:一款微型编程乐园

探索Raspberry Pi Pico Playground:一款微型编程乐园

项目地址:https://gitcode.com/raspberrypi/pico-playground

在开源世界中,创新永无止境, Raspberry Pi 基金会推出的 Pico Playground 就是一个生动的例子。这个项目旨在为开发者和爱好者提供一个平台,让他们能够轻松地学习、实验和开发基于 Raspberry Pi Pico 的项目。Raspberry Pi Pico 是一款小巧且功能强大的微控制器板,它内置了 RP2040 芯片,由 Raspberry Pi 自己设计。

技术分析

RP2040 芯片

RP2040 是 Raspberry Pi 首款自研的微处理器,采用 Arm Cortex-M0+ 内核,双核设计,运行频率高达 133MHz。这使得它在处理速度和资源管理上都表现出色,足以应对各种嵌入式应用的需求。

MicroPython & CircuitPython 支持

Pico Playground 提供了对 MicroPython 和 CircuitPython 的支持,这意味着即使没有深厚的 C 语言基础,初学者也能通过 Python 这种易学的语言进行编程,降低了学习曲线。

GPIO(通用输入/输出)接口

Pico Playground 充分利用了 RP2040 的 GPIO 引脚,你可以直接控制硬件设备,如 LED、传感器等,实现各种有趣的小型项目。

扩展性

此项目还包含了丰富的示例代码和教程,涵盖了数字输入输出、模拟输入、I²C、SPI 等通信协议,为开发者提供了丰富的扩展可能。

可以用来做什么?

  • 教育:对于学习嵌入式系统的学生和新手,这是一个理想的起点,可以理解微控制器工作原理,练习编程。
  • DIY 创作:你可以创建自己的电子玩具,智能小装置,甚至物联网项目。
  • 原型验证:快速验证你的硬件设计,无需复杂的开发环境。
  • 实验平台:探索不同的传感器和执行器,了解它们如何与微控制器交互。

特点

  1. 简单入门:Python 编程语言使编程变得简洁,易于理解。
  2. 社区支持:Raspberry Pi 社区庞大且活跃,有大量的教程和问题解答资源。
  3. 低成本:Raspberry Pi Pico 的价格非常实惠,降低了项目成本。
  4. 开源:所有软件代码和设计文件都是开放的,鼓励二次开发和共享。
  5. 灵活性:由于 RP2040 的强大性能,Pico 可用于广泛的应用场景。

如果你对物联网、嵌入式系统或微控制器有兴趣,不妨尝试一下 Raspberry Pi Pico Playground。借助它,你会发现创造的乐趣和无限可能。立即开始你的探险之旅吧!

项目地址:https://gitcode.com/raspberrypi/pico-playground

  • 20
    点赞
  • 15
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

gitblog_00073

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值